OpenAI has previewed Ultrafast, a new API service tier built to make GPT-5.6 Sol significantly faster for developers and businesses. The company says the tier can run the model at up to 14× the speed, marking a major step toward more responsive AI experiences.
Powered by Cerebras, Ultrafast can deliver up to 750 output tokens per second. That kind of throughput could make AI systems feel far more immediate in practical use cases, from live coding copilots to real-time customer support and interactive creative tools.
